-
Tekgence Inc

Senior Dotnet Developer

Tekgence Inc
Canada · Contract · Mid-Senior

Job Summary

We are seeking a highly experienced Senior .NET Developer with deep expertise in migrating Crystal Reports to SQL Server Reporting Services (SSRS). The ideal candidate will have strong hands-on experience in C#, SQL Server, and modern .NET technologies, with a proven track record of successfully executing large-scale SSRS data and report migrations.

This role requires strong analytical skills, data validation expertise, and the ability to modernize legacy reporting systems into scalable, high-performance SSRS solutions.


Key Responsibilities

  • Lead end-to-end migration of reports from Crystal Reports to SSRS
  • Analyze existing Crystal Reports architecture, data sources, stored procedures, and business logic
  • Redesign and optimize reports using SSRS best practices
  • Perform SSRS data migration, including datasets, shared data sources, and report server configurations
  • Rewrite and optimize queries, views, and stored procedures in SQL Server
  • Develop and enhance applications using C# and modern .NET frameworks (.NET Core / .NET 6+)
  • Ensure data accuracy and validation between legacy and migrated reports
  • Improve performance and scalability of reporting solutions
  • Deploy and manage reports on SSRS Report Server
  • Collaborate with business stakeholders to validate reporting requirements
  • Document migration strategy, architecture, and technical specifications
  • Provide post-migration support and troubleshooting


Required Technical Skills

Reporting & Migration Expertise

  • 7+ years of experience with .NET development
  • 5+ years of hands-on experience with SSRS
  • Strong experience migrating from Crystal Reports to SSRS
  • Deep understanding of SSRS:

# RDL files

# Shared datasets & data sources

# Subreports

# Expressions & custom code

# Parameters & cascading parameters

# Subscription & deployment models

  • Extensive experience in SSRS data migration and report validation


Development Skills

  • Strong proficiency in C#
  • Experience with modern .NET (.NET Core / .NET 6+)
  • Experience building APIs and backend services
  • Familiarity with MVC / Web API architectures


Database & SQL

  • Advanced SQL Server knowledge
  • Writing complex queries, joins, indexing strategies
  • Stored procedures, functions, triggers
  • Performance tuning and query optimization
  • Data reconciliation & validation during migration


Preferred Qualifications

  • Experience modernizing legacy enterprise reporting systems
  • Knowledge of Power BI (nice to have)
  • Experience with Azure SQL / Azure Reporting Services
  • Understanding of CI/CD pipelines for SSRS deployments
  • Experience working in Agile environments

Key Skills

Ranked by relevance

server sql sql server power bi cicd
Login to Apply
Posted
Feb 24, 2026
Type
Contract
Level
Mid-Senior
Location
Toronto

Industries

IT Services IT Consulting Software Development Information Services

Categories

Information Technology

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
Crossing Hurdles
Related

Full-Stack Developer | Remote

2026-05-27

Contract
Associate
Australia
Software Development
Engineering
View Job Details
Skywaves Rise
Related

Dotnet Developer

2026-05-28

Full-time
Mid-Senior
Austria
IT Services
Information Technology
View Job Details
LGA IT
Related

Python Developer

2026-05-28

Full-time
Associate
Belgium
Technology
Information Technology